Output 86b7a16a40cd452588f9d0095ae699ba086a05b49e71ad8665208ea66e9ef715:1

value
2609975
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ba8a43781f065fb939c5b83dec1c089ec17b810 OP_EQUALVERIFY OP_CHECKSIG
address
17u3hoXWtnXxtVYojqc3TZtQwdM1MqUViW
transaction
86b7a16a40cd452588f9d0095ae699ba086a05b49e71ad8665208ea66e9ef715
confirmations
472979
spent
true